Purging and Organizing

Well we all know that a productive area...is a well organized area....!! I have been cleaning and purging all through the house.....especially with my scrap supplies!

I have went thru all my scrap paper/cardstock....cut it to 4 x 5 1/2 or 2 x 12 inch strips for my QK borders! I find myself grabbing these scraps before I look for a full sheet of paper...since it is at my finger tips.
BEFORE:



AFTER:

All cardstock and pattern paper is sorted. Cardstock by color...and PP by theme or generic like lines or dots. (WOW...I have alot of PP....really need to scrap my stash....LOL )



I tied all my solid colored ribbon to a white hanger....which adds lots of color to my space. All the printed with word ribbon is wrapped on wooden clothes pins so I can see what I have. Ric Rac is wrapped around ribbon holders and placed in large mason jars.

I found lots of functional bins and baskets at the Dollar Tree for only $1. The best part is they are LIME GREEN.
